The Customer Analytics Manager (CAM) for LCL Enterprise provides insights & analytics and develops business recommendations for a specific customer account, taking into consideration Colgate Palmolive’s strategies and the customer’s business priorities/challenges. They will be responsible for driving category growth for both the Customer and Colgate.

In addition, the CAM will take on additional customer facing responsibilities, such as direct selling to a subset of the retailer banners and/or specific business areas (e.g. Trial & Travel, E-commerce). They will work closely with Customer Managers to develop and present stories to customers.

Responsibilities:

  • Top quality resource due to the quality of analysis needed/expected by the customers, as well as the strategic nature of the account
  • Deliver category growth & sales targets within investment guidelines and alignment with brand strategies
  • Deliver sales targets within investment guidelines and alignment with brand strategies
  • Capability for pulling data from various data sources and drawing insights as well as interpreting shopper and consumer research to drive customer / category solution development with the customer
  • Continuously track category trends, dynamics, and insights.
  • Understand the impact of the 5P's (Promotion, Placement, Pricing, Placement, POP) on the category at the retailer. Identify 5P opportunities and make recommendations to the CMs and the retailer.
  • Detailed analysis & insights on key market trends & insights, and regular detailed share analysis, promo analysis, pricing analysis – keeping in mind both competitive brands as well as competitive retailers.
  • Understand the impact of activities at competitive customers and develop plans that will give customer a competitive advantage
  • Understand Colgate's KPI's and Category Development Manager's impact on these KPI's
  • Drive Colgate growth using category expertise, without sharing confidential information
  • Complete regular business reviews with customers and annual top-to-top reviews
  • Be the face of Colgate at the retailer in either direct selling to a subset of the retailer banners and/or specific business areas such as Trial & Travel, Ecommerce etc
  • Assigned backup to the retailer for the CMs
